V12.1.0 possible issue (not an issue)

Not sure if this is an expected or unexpected regression, but the following dot no longer renders as expected:

digraph structs {
    node [shape=plaintext]
    struct1 [label=<
<TABLE BORDER="0" CELLBORDER="1" CELLSPACING="0">
  <TR><TD>left</TD><TD PORT="f1">mid dle</TD><TD PORT="f2">right</TD></TR>
</TABLE>
    >];
    struct2 [label=<
<TABLE BORDER="0" CELLBORDER="1" CELLSPACING="0">
  <TR><TD PORT="f0">one</TD><TD>two</TD></TR>
</TABLE>
    >];
    struct3 [label=<
<TABLE BORDER="0" CELLBORDER="1" CELLSPACING="0" CELLPADDING="4">
  <TR>
    <TD ROWSPAN="3">hello<BR/>world</TD>
    <TD COLSPAN="3">b</TD>
    <TD ROWSPAN="3">g</TD>
    <TD ROWSPAN="3">h</TD>
  </TR>
  <TR>
    <TD>c</TD><TD PORT="here">d</TD><TD>e</TD>
  </TR>
  <TR>
    <TD COLSPAN="3">f</TD>
  </TR>
</TABLE>
    >];
    struct1:f1 -> struct2:f0;
    struct1:f2 -> struct3:here;
}

See: Graphviz / Gordon Smith | Observable (observablehq.com)

Please create an issue here: Issues · graphviz / graphviz · GitLab

Right. I could say “it works for me” but that’s not particularly helpful either.

Possible v12.1.0 regression (#2590) · Issues · graphviz / graphviz · GitLab

v12.0.0: Graphviz - Previous / Gordon Smith | Observable (observablehq.com)
v12.1.0: Graphviz - Previous / Gordon Smith | Observable (observablehq.com)

I just read the change log and this will have been caused by the change of case in the CMAKE options, I will close the issue once I have verified.

Yea - I can confirm it was the casing change to the CMAKE options…